It simply means: If you cannot tell *exactly* what the unwanted
software did on your machine, expect the worst. It might have hijacked
your comuter, taken control of it, and planted backdoors that are
unknown to every antivirus/spyware scanner, because this is a special
version, tailored for *you*.

So, you will not be able to remove it, because it cannot be found or
has a component that will reinstall after removal, ands so on.

The only way to make sure that your computer is free from *any*thing
unwanted, is to flatten and rebuild, patching it as much as possible
*before* going online.

And of course, this is something very unpleasant, yet the ONLY way to
make sure, your machine is under YOUR conttrol.

I didn't have to do it yet, because I avoid some things like the
*plague*

- using Internet Explorer (because of Active Scripting, see the
currently open flaws, three by their number, which aren't fixed yet)

- using Outlook Express

- opening shares on my machine, that could be written into.

Instead, I use
- Opera as browser (not that much a target)
- T-Online Mail for mail (doesn't execute anything)
- make all shares read-only.

Until now, I haven't been hit by malware (crosses fingers)
